What techniques can you use to measure the emotional impact of a user journey?
User journeys are the paths that users take to achieve their goals with a product or service. They can be mapped out in different ways, such as flowcharts, storyboards, or diagrams. But how do you know if your user journey is creating a positive or negative emotional experience for your users? And why does that matter?
Emotions play a key role in user experience (UX), as they affect how users perceive, remember, and engage with your product or service. A positive emotional impact can increase user satisfaction, loyalty, and advocacy, while a negative one can lead to frustration, abandonment, and negative word-of-mouth. Therefore, measuring the emotional impact of a user journey can help you identify and improve the pain points, delight moments, and overall emotional value of your product or service.
